要在 linux 中創建 shell 腳本,請按照以下步驟操作:創建并命名一個文本文件,擴展名為 .sh。在文件第一行添加 shebang 行,指定解釋器(例如:#!/bin/bash)。編寫腳本命令。保存文件并賦予其執行權限(chmod +x filename.sh)。通過在終端中鍵入腳本名稱(不帶擴展名)來執行它(例如:./filename)。
如何在 Linux 中創建 Shell 腳本
創建一個 shell 腳本非常簡單,只需遵循以下步驟:
創建一個新文件:使用文本編輯器,例如 nano 或 vim,創建一個新文件。
添加 Shebang 行:在文件的第一行添加以下代碼:
#!/bin/bash
登錄后復制
Shebang 行告訴系統使用哪個解釋器來執行腳本。
編寫腳本命令:在 Shebang 行下方,編寫必要的 shell 命令來實現腳本的功能。
保存文件:使用 .sh 擴展名保存文件,例如 myscript.sh。
賦予腳本執行權限:運行以下命令以賦予腳本執行權限:
chmod +x myscript.sh
登錄后復制
現在,您可以通過在終端中鍵入腳本名稱(不帶 .sh 擴展名)來執行腳本,例如:
./myscript
登錄后復制
示例腳本
以下是創建一個名為 hello.sh 的簡單 shell 腳本的示例:
#!/bin/bash echo "Hello, world!"
登錄后復制
保存并賦予執行權限后,您可以通過運行以下命令來執行腳本:
./hello
登錄后復制
這將打印消息 “Hello, world!” 到終端。